How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Palisades Park?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Palisades Park Studio Apartments | $2,174 | $1,300 | $3,522 |
Palisades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,849 | $1,549 | $5,132 |
Palisades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,592 | $1,699 | $10,000+ |
Palisades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,657 | $2,100 | $9,205 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Palisades Park
How much are Studio apartments in Palisades Park?
There are currently 216 Studio Apartments in Palisades Park with rent ranges from $1,300 to $3,522 with an average price of $2,174.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Palisades Park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Palisades Park ranges from $1,549 to $5,132 with an average monthly rent of $2,849.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Palisades Park c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Palisades Park range from $1,699 to $11,225.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,592.
How expensive are Palisades Park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 73 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Palisades Park on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,100 to $9,205 - averaging $4,657 for the location.
